Department of Computer Science & Engineering

University of Ioannina

Advanced Algorithm and Data Structure Design

Starts from:Sat, October 23, 2021

Class Description

Course_ID: MYE028

Weekly Hours: 5

Semester: >=6

ECTS Credits: 5

Description: Selected topics from the following areas: Network optimization problems: Algorithms (shortest paths, maximum flows, connectivity, maximum matchings, minimum-cost flows) and related data structures (Fibonacci heaps, dynamic trees). Randomized algorithms (shortest paths, minimum spanning trees, minimum cuts, random walks, Markov chains, universal hashing). Algorithms and data structures for external memory. Number theoretic algorithms (cryptosystems, primality testing). Online algorithms (list accessing, paging, load balancing). NP-hard problems and approximation algorithms (heuristic methods, linear programming and rounding ).

  • Loukas Georgiadis

    • B.Sc. University of Patras, Department of Computer Engineering & Informatics, Greece, 1999.
    • M.A. Princeton University, Department of Computer Science, USA, 2002.
    • Ph.D. Princeton University, Department of Computer Science, USA, 2005.